The proposed method reduces the search space complexity at the level of root n, where n represents the number of all 4 x 4 invertible matrices over F-2m to be searched for. Hence, this enables us to generate all 4 x 4 involutory MDS matrices over F(2)3 and F(2)4. After applying global optimization technique that supports higher Exclusive-OR (XOR) gates (e.g., XOR3, XOR4) to the generated matrices, to the best of our knowledge, we generate the lightest involutory/ non-involutory MDS matrices known over F(2)3, F(2)4 and F(2)8 in terms of XOR count. In this context, we present new 4 x 4 involutory MDS matrices over F(2)3, F(2)4 and F(2)8, which can be implemented by 13 XOR operations with depth 5, 25 XOR operations with depth 5 and 42 XOR operations with depth 4, respectively. Finally, we denote a new property of Hadamard matrix, i.e., (involutory and MDS) Hadamard matrix form is, in fact, a representative matrix form that can be used to generate a small subset of all 2(k) x 2(k) involutory MDS matrices, where k > 1.
